Hello, Wyatt2049. A tropical cyclone article, especially one such as Hurricane Dorian, cannot be upgraded to Good Article status while it is still active. In most cases, the project normally waits until after the Tropical Cyclone Report is published, which is potentially as long as 8 or 9 months from now for a storm like this. Furthermore, a significant amount of information may be added as the storm progresses, possibly even tripling or quadrupling the byte size of the article.
